The Role of Synthetic Food Additives in Modern Cuisine
In contemporary food production, synthetic food additives have become ubiquitous, playing a crucial role in enhancing the flavor, appearance, and shelf-life of products. These compounds, often derived from chemical processes rather than natural sources, serve various functions that contribute to the food industry's efficiency and consumer satisfaction. However, they also raise concerns regarding health and environmental impact.
Synthetic food additives can be divided into several categories, including preservatives, flavor enhancers, colorants, and stabilizers. Preservatives, such as sodium benzoate and sulfites, help prevent spoilage and extend the shelf-life of perishable items. This is particularly important in a global market where food products are transported over long distances. Flavor enhancers, like monosodium glutamate (MSG), make food more palatable, catering to consumer preferences for savory tastes. Colorants, both synthetic and natural, improve the visual appeal of food, making it more attractive to potential buyers. Stabilizers, such as emulsifiers, help maintain the texture and consistency of products, ensuring they remain appealing during storage.
While these additives provide numerous benefits, concerns have emerged regarding their safety and potential long-term effects on health. Some synthetic additives have been linked to allergic reactions, hyperactivity in children, and even chronic conditions through extensive studies. For example, certain artificial colorings have been scrutinized for their potential impact on behavior. Consequently, there is a growing demand for transparency in food labeling, with consumers increasingly interested in understanding what they are ingesting.
Moreover, the environmental impact of synthetic additives cannot be overlooked. The production of these compounds often involves resource-intensive processes and the use of non-renewable materials. This raises questions about sustainability within the food industry, as the environmental cost of producing synthetic additives may outweigh their benefits. Many consumers are now seeking alternatives, favoring organic and minimally processed foods that do not contain synthetic ingredients.
In response to these concerns, both consumers and manufacturers are adapting. The trend toward clean eating has led to a rise in demand for natural and organic products, prompting companies to reformulate recipes and eliminate undesirable additives. This shift is reflected in the growing market for organic foods, which now emphasizes transparency and the use of natural ingredients over synthetic additives.
